"acer" meaning in Latin

See acer in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Adjective

IPA: /ˈaː.ker/ [Classical], [ˈäːkɛr] [Classical], /ˈa.t͡ʃer/ (note: modern Italianate Ecclesiastical), [ˈäːt͡ʃer] (note: modern Italianate Ecclesiastical)
Etymology: From Proto-Italic *akris, from Proto-Indo-European *h₂ḱrós (“sharp”). The change from o-stem to i-stem declension is irregular and not fully explained. Likewise, Latin has irregular lengthening of the vowel. Cognate with Ancient Greek ἄκρος (ákros).
